AI-analyzed exploit summary This exploit demonstrates a Full Path Disclosure (FPD) and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ability in CKEditor 4.0.1. The FPD occurs due to improper handling of array inputs in the `posteddata.php` script, while the XSS is achievable via crafted POST data.
